Skip to content

Commit 15f0f5a

Browse files
author
Lionel Montrieux
committed
Fix imports order and a couple of unnecessary statements
1 parent fb48aa4 commit 15f0f5a

File tree

8 files changed

+36
-45
lines changed

8 files changed

+36
-45
lines changed

core/src/main/java/org/everit/json/schema/ArraySchema.java

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
package org.everit.json.schema;
22

3-
import org.everit.json.schema.internal.JSONPrinter;
4-
import org.json.JSONArray;
3+
import static java.lang.String.format;
4+
import static java.util.Objects.requireNonNull;
55

66
import java.util.ArrayList;
77
import java.util.Collection;
@@ -12,8 +12,8 @@
1212
import java.util.function.IntFunction;
1313
import java.util.stream.IntStream;
1414

15-
import static java.lang.String.format;
16-
import static java.util.Objects.requireNonNull;
15+
import org.everit.json.schema.internal.JSONPrinter;
16+
import org.json.JSONArray;
1717

1818
/**
1919
* Array schema validator.

core/src/main/java/org/everit/json/schema/CombinedSchema.java

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,14 +1,14 @@
11
package org.everit.json.schema;
22

3-
import org.everit.json.schema.internal.JSONPrinter;
3+
import static java.lang.String.format;
4+
import static java.util.Objects.requireNonNull;
45

56
import java.util.ArrayList;
67
import java.util.Collection;
78
import java.util.List;
89
import java.util.Objects;
910

10-
import static java.lang.String.format;
11-
import static java.util.Objects.requireNonNull;
11+
import org.everit.json.schema.internal.JSONPrinter;
1212

1313
/**
1414
* Validator for {@code allOf}, {@code oneOf}, {@code anyOf} schemas.

core/src/main/java/org/everit/json/schema/EnumSchema.java

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,16 +1,16 @@
11
package org.everit.json.schema;
22

3-
import org.everit.json.schema.internal.JSONPrinter;
4-
import org.json.JSONArray;
5-
import org.json.JSONObject;
3+
import static java.lang.String.format;
4+
import static java.util.stream.Collectors.toSet;
65

76
import java.util.Collections;
87
import java.util.HashSet;
98
import java.util.Objects;
109
import java.util.Set;
1110

12-
import static java.lang.String.format;
13-
import static java.util.stream.Collectors.toSet;
11+
import org.everit.json.schema.internal.JSONPrinter;
12+
import org.json.JSONArray;
13+
import org.json.JSONObject;
1414

1515
/**
1616
* Enum schema validator.

core/src/main/java/org/everit/json/schema/ObjectSchema.java

Lines changed: 2 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-3,16 +3,8 @@
33
import org.everit.json.schema.internal.JSONPrinter;
44
import org.json.JSONObject;
55

6-
import java.util.ArrayList;
7-
import java.util.Collections;
8-
import java.util.HashMap;
9-
import java.util.HashSet;
10-
import java.util.List;
11-
import java.util.Map;
6+
import java.util.*;
127
import java.util.Map.Entry;
13-
import java.util.Objects;
14-
import java.util.Optional;
15-
import java.util.Set;
168
import java.util.regex.Pattern;
179

1810
import static java.lang.String.format;
@@ -283,7 +275,6 @@ private void testAdditionalProperties(final JSONObject subject, List<ValidationE
283275
validationExceptions.add(new ValidationException(this,
284276
format("extraneous key [%s] is not permitted", additionalProperty), "additionalProperties"));
285277
}
286-
return;
287278
} else if (schemaOfAdditionalProperties != null) {
288279
List<String> additionalPropNames = getAdditionalProperties(subject);
289280
for (String propName : additionalPropNames) {
@@ -390,9 +381,7 @@ public void validate(final Object subject) {
390381
testSchemaDependencies(objSubject, validationExceptions);
391382
testPatternProperties(objSubject, validationExceptions);
392383
testPropertyNames(objSubject, validationExceptions);
393-
if (null != validationExceptions) {
394-
ValidationException.throwFor(this, validationExceptions);
395-
}
384+
ValidationException.throwFor(this, validationExceptions);
396385
}
397386
}
398387

core/src/main/java/org/everit/json/schema/ValidationException.java

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,14 +1,14 @@
11
package org.everit.json.schema;
22

3-
import org.json.JSONArray;
4-
import org.json.JSONObject;
3+
import static java.util.Objects.requireNonNull;
54

65
import java.util.ArrayList;
76
import java.util.Collections;
87
import java.util.List;
98
import java.util.stream.Collectors;
109

11-
import static java.util.Objects.requireNonNull;
10+
import org.json.JSONArray;
11+
import org.json.JSONObject;
1212

1313
/**
1414
* Thrown by {@link Schema} subclasses on validation failure.

core/src/main/java/org/everit/json/schema/internal/DateTimeFormatValidator.java

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,15 +1,16 @@
11
package org.everit.json.schema.internal;
22

3-
import com.google.common.collect.ImmutableList;
4-
import org.everit.json.schema.FormatValidator;
5-
63
import java.time.format.DateTimeFormatter;
74
import java.time.format.DateTimeFormatterBuilder;
85
import java.time.format.DateTimeParseException;
96
import java.time.temporal.ChronoField;
107
import java.util.List;
118
import java.util.Optional;
129

10+
import org.everit.json.schema.FormatValidator;
11+
12+
import com.google.common.collect.ImmutableList;
13+
1314
/**
1415
* Implementation of the "date-time" format value.
1516
*/

core/src/test/java/org/everit/json/schema/EnumSchemaTest.java

Lines changed: 10 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-15,13 +15,8 @@
1515
*/
1616
package org.everit.json.schema;
1717

18-
import nl.jqno.equalsverifier.EqualsVerifier;
19-
import nl.jqno.equalsverifier.Warning;
20-
import org.everit.json.schema.internal.JSONPrinter;
21-
import org.json.JSONArray;
22-
import org.json.JSONObject;
23-
import org.junit.Before;
24-
import org.junit.Test;
18+
import static java.util.Arrays.asList;
19+
import static org.junit.Assert.assertEquals;
2520

2621
import java.io.StringWriter;
2722
import java.util.HashMap;
@@ -32,8 +27,14 @@
3227
import java.util.stream.Collectors;
3328
import java.util.stream.IntStream;
3429

35-
import static java.util.Arrays.asList;
36-
import static org.junit.Assert.assertEquals;
30+
import org.everit.json.schema.internal.JSONPrinter;
31+
import org.json.JSONArray;
32+
import org.json.JSONObject;
33+
import org.junit.Before;
34+
import org.junit.Test;
35+
36+
import nl.jqno.equalsverifier.EqualsVerifier;
37+
import nl.jqno.equalsverifier.Warning;
3738

3839
public class EnumSchemaTest {
3940

core/src/test/java/org/everit/json/schema/TestSupport.java

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-15,16 +15,16 @@
1515
*/
1616
package org.everit.json.schema;
1717

18-
import org.everit.json.schema.loader.SchemaLoader;
19-
import org.junit.Assert;
18+
import static org.hamcrest.CoreMatchers.containsString;
19+
import static org.junit.Assert.assertEquals;
20+
import static org.junit.Assert.assertThat;
2021

2122
import java.io.ByteArrayInputStream;
2223
import java.io.InputStream;
2324
import java.util.List;
2425

25-
import static org.hamcrest.CoreMatchers.containsString;
26-
import static org.junit.Assert.assertEquals;
27-
import static org.junit.Assert.assertThat;
26+
import org.everit.json.schema.loader.SchemaLoader;
27+
import org.junit.Assert;
2828

2929
public class TestSupport {
3030

0 commit comments

Comments
 (0)